Background and purpose: Today, in the age of globalization, all issues are linked and interconnected, one of which is security. In other words, in such a global environment, the security of a state is equal to the security of all, and conversely, the concept of security is a reciprocal, equal and equal concept for all governments. The purpose of this paper is to investigate the geopolitical and regional factors affecting the security of the borders of the Islamic Republic of Iran.
Method: This is a descriptive-correlational study and the research method is survey. The statistical population of this study is all staff of professors and political science elites in Tehran. The sample is 125 people. The data collection tool in this article is a questionnaire (a researcher-made questionnaire with 36 questions). To assess the validity of the research questionnaire, face validity was used and Cronbach's alpha method was used to measure its reliability. After data collection, data were analyzed by SPSS software.
Results: The results showed that the effect of 4 geopolitical variables (religious differences, smuggling, border security, cultural relations) was significant. But since the significance level of the variable in political relations between Iran and Pakistan is (0.886) and more than 0.05, the influence of the presence of takfiri currents on this variable is not confirmed. Also, among the 5 dependent variables of the research, religious differences with regression coefficient 0.398 have the highest regression coefficient and the least variable in political relations between Iran and Pakistan with coefficient 0.063 have the weakest regression coefficient.
Suggestion: Understanding the strategic importance of Sistan and Baluchistan in both its current and emerging status, it is the multilateral cultural, political and economic agreements between Iran and Pakistan on the one hand with India, Afghanistan and China to enable the two Chabahar and Gwadar ports on the other, It can be predicted that existing crises will decrease and relations between the two countries will expand.
